I have a 90g tank with a established yellow eye kole tank. Is it safe to add a black spot foxface?

That's usually a pretty safe combo. Mature koles can be feisty, and being the only large fish can make them feel like the boss...so it is a little bit of a gamble, but likely fine.

An acclimation box would help for introducing the new rabbit. How big is the tang?

I had a foxface spot (blackspot) along with a yellow eyed kole, it took them a while to get along but eventually they worked it out.. The kole attacked the foxface a few times who used its barbs to stop the problem. A few times of that seem to have worked out thier relationship lol..

In my case the foxface was larger then my kole

Foxface can hold his own against a Kole tang. However, One Spot Foxface get big pretty quick. IME, they will get too big for a 90 gal tank.
